Cadoxton Primary School is a community school with an ambitious vision for the future of education captured in its motto – “Learning and Growing Together, Being our Best Forever”. The school is at the forefront of integrating digital technology into education and it is a leader for the new changes in the Welsh National Curriculum.

We are keen to engage with other Changemaker schools, as well as schools in our locality and beyond, researchers, parents, and businesses for real world learning opportunities, language exchanges, international projects, teacher training or any other real world learning projects.

 

Changemaking Initiatives include:

  • The school runs the VocalEyes programme - a student-led digital forum to discuss and lead to implementation school and community improvement ideas;
  • ‘New Deal Pioneer’ initiative - training newly qualified teachers and aspiring school leaders;
  • The school leads the Studio Innov8 project – an initiative to share best practices among Welsh schools on the new national education network, Hwb

Janet Hayward

Headteacher

Janet Hayward joined Cadoxton Primary School as Head Teacher in 2011, before this she held the same position at another school in Wales. She has gained widespread recognition and appreciation not only amongst her own school community but also receiving an OBE for her Services to Education in 2014 most recently being short-listing for the Global Teacher Prize. She is one of the driving forces behind the incorporation of digital literacy as one of the priority areas in the new Welsh National Curriculum, being the chair of the National Digital Learning Council since 2012.
